<h2>Burt, Parsons &amp; Law win at FSEARA Rd4</h2>

<p>Round 4 of the FSEARA (Florida State Electric Auto Racing Association) took place at Minnreg in Largo, FL. Minnreg is an indoor carpet track, one of the few in Florida. Every year, Mike Boylan hosts this race as the warm up to the annual Snowbird Nationals in Orlando, FL and this warm up race attracted many locals &amp; out of town racers. From Friday to Sunday, there are both oval &amp; on road events to prepare for the 400+ entry Snowbird Nationals. This on road event alone had about 70+ entries, making this an important on road race to attend.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>In Stock Touring, the 2010 ROAR National Champion Mark Burt was able to use his “very old” equipment to grab the TQ over the current Stock Touring point leader Kyle Eden. Mark Burt’s smooth driving style allowed him to set the bench mark in qualifying, but Kyle was just a couple of seconds behind Mark. In the A final, Mark Burt was able to hold off Kyle’s intense charges. Kyle had the faster car in both speed &amp; cornering, but every time Kyle got close to Mark, the smallest mistake cost Kyle. In the end, it was Xray 1 &amp; 2, with Mark winning the race, Kyle in second place, just 3 seconds behind and Eddie Shaffer finishing 3rd.</p>

<p>In Pro Stock Touring, it was another battle of the Xrays. Young Xray team driver Cory Parsons set a blistering pace in qualifying with a 32 lap run, taking the TQ. Cory was followed closely by 2nd qualifier Austin Harrison and 3rd qualifier Dave Bowser, another Xray team driver. In the A final, the top 3 qualifiers had a great start, with a tight battle between all 3. While the back of the pack were having some issues, Bobby Horan slipped by for the 4th position. Out in front, Cory continued to lead, while Austin made a mistake and got stuck on a pipe, Dave took advantage and moved to 2nd. A few laps later, Austin made another mistake and flew off the track, allowing Bobby to grab 3rd. Cory Parsons took the win, beating his own TQ run from qualifying, with Dave Bowser finishing 2nd and Bobby Horan finishing 3rd.</p>

<p>In Modified Touring, it was the battle between Austin Harrison vs Hot Bodies team driver Felix Law all weekend. In qualifying, Austin was able to put down an impressive run in the 2nd round of qualifying, taking TQ honors with a 4 second lead on Felix Law. Michael Bruce qualified 3rd, with a gap between him and Felix. In the A final, Felix was bumper to bumper against Austin. 4 laps into the race, both drivers hit lapped traffic. Felix saw an opening while Austin dodged traffic, and Felix made a pass after the switch back. Around the same time, Xray team driver T.J. Lathrop made a pass on Michael Bruce for the 3rd position. After passing Austin, Felix continued to pull away from the field. By the 4 minute mark Austin made a charge to catch Felix but a small mistake didn’t allow him to get by Felix. In the end Felix Law finished 1st with Austin Harrison 2nd and T.J. Lathrop 3rd</p>

<h2>Michael Bruce &amp; Austin Harrison win FSEARA Rd2</h2>

<p>The Florida State Electric Auto Racing Association (FSEARA) hosted their 2nd race in their 7 race series in FL at Strickland RC Raceway. This track is famous for its tire wear and so tire strategy is the key to win and many racers conserve their limited control tires in qualifying. The new tires only last one qualifier, which mean you only have one chance to set your fastest time. Most racers end up saving the 2nd set of tires for the final and it helped create some fast &amp; exciting final to watch at this event.</p>

<p>In Open Modified, Michael Bruce was able to put an impressive run in his 1st qualifier setting the pace to beat after a bad day of practice. Michael Bruce’s Revtech power Tamiya 417 looking good on Sunday gapping the overall TQ with 2 second over Austin Harrison, the winner of the last FSEARA race.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>In the A Final, Michael Bruce had a clean start while 2nd qualifier Austin had a issue, hitting the pipe in the second corner letting Felix Law take over 2nd. During the 1 min mark Felix Law made a mistake letting Michael extend his lead to 3 second, while Austin put on an impressive run coming back from dead last. At the 3 minute Mark, Austin tried to put a pass on Felix, but it ended up to be a disaster, sending Felix flying off the track. Austin show his sportsmanship by letting Felix recover and the show continued. In the last min of the A final, Felix was able to drive his Hot Bodies TCX closing the gap between him &amp; Michael, but in the end Michael still won the race by 1 second over Felix while Austin finished 3rd 2 second behind.</p>

<p>In Pro Stock, Troy Schafer driving the Team Associated TC6 had a good weekend at Daytona. His well balanced TC6 continues the domination in the qualifier on Sunday. With the 27 lap run, He was able hold the TQ, away from last year stock champ Dave Bowser &amp; last race winner Austin Harrison.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>In the A Final, Troy Schafer started to extend the lead, while Dave Bowser battled against Austin for 2nd. At the 1 min mark, Austin made a small mistake letting Dave take over 2nd hunting down Troy. At the 2 min mark, Troy made a mistake letting Dave close the gap to .5 sec. Two laps later, a small hit from Dave caused Troy to spin out, Austin took advantage, passing both of them for 1st. Without waiting for Troy, Dave quickly tries to catch up to Austin. At the 3min 30sec mark Dave made a move on Austin. At the 4 min mark, the pace of the 2 drivers started to slow down due to tire wear and Austin started to catch Dave again. The drama begin around 4min 20sec when 2 drivers going down the back straight with Austin taking an inside line &amp; Dave drift out slightly, Austin sent Dave flying of the track. It was just too close to call, but the race continues. Dave joins the race again in 3rd place behind Troy. At the Last min, Dave was able to catch troy, having an intense battle for 2nd. In the end, Dave wasn’t able to make the move and finished 3rd overall, Troy finished 2nd &amp; Austin winning the 2nd round of the FSEARA.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><strong>2011 – 2012 FSEARA Racing Schedule</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 1 – September 17<sup>th</sup>, Florida Indoor RC Complex, Plant City</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 2 – October 23<sup>rd</sup>, Stricklands RC Raceway, Daytona</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 3 – November 20<sup>th</sup>, Village Raceway, Wellington/Royal Palm Beach</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 4 – January 14<sup>th</sup>, MINNREG, Pinellas Park</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 5 – March 18<sup>th</sup>, K-Raceway, Kissimmee</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 6 – April 22<sup>nd</sup>, Superior Hobbies, Casselberry</strong></p>
<p><strong>Race 7 – May 20<sup>th</sup>, Charlotte RC Raceway, Punta Gorda</strong></p>
<p>Details:</p>
<p>Race one will be a Saturday, with a 12:00 noon start time.  Dinner and awards will be at the track between qualifiers and the mains.</p>
<p>All other races will be Sundays with a 10:30 AM start time.</p>
<p>More information regarding classes will be available pending racer feedback and will be available at least one month before the first race (mid August).  <strong>PLEASE TAKE POLL ON WEBSITE TO HELP US GAUGE INTEREST IN &#8220;OTHER&#8221; CLASSES.</strong></p>
<p>Tires will be Solaris hard compound pre-mounts for touring classes and must be purchased through FSEARA at the racing venue.</p>
<p>Rain outs will be rescheduled for the end of the season.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Robbie Michaels, Superior Hobbies owner, in Casselberry, Florida thought that April would be the perfect month to hold the annual FSEARA event.  He couldn’t have been more right!  The weather in Orlando on April 17<sup>th</sup> was phenomenal!  Low 80’s with a slight breeze, perfect for on-road racing! </p>
<p>                Superior Hobbies is in a fantastic location with stores, hotels, restaurants, and the premier hobby shop in the Southeast within walking distance.  The track that the superior crew laid down Friday was technical with several high speed sections that would challenge even the most experienced racers that follow the FSEARA series, but smooth and loaded with traction.</p>
<p>                Ruffy Rios and his son, Ryan, finished in first and second in the FLRCGT class.  This spec class is very entertaining to watch as they run realistic bodies and treaded HPI tires.</p>
<p>                Ryan Rios also managed to win the World GT class, with Bill Fraden in second, and Dave Willits finishing third.</p>
<p>                17.5 Pro touring was more of a driving exhibition.  TQ, and former FSEARA champion, Dave Bowser left at the tone and never looked back, but Austin Harrison and Michael Bruce were right on Dave’s bumper and gaining fast.  Austin had a slight bobble letting Michael past and allowing him to gain on the leader.  All the while the rest of the field was close enough that any mistake would drastically change the race.  Final outcome was Dave Bowser in 1<sup>st</sup>, Michael Bruce 2<sup>nd</sup>, Austin Harrison 3<sup>rd</sup>, Troy Schaffer 4<sup>th</sup>, Joel Bandera 5<sup>th</sup>, Jim Sowa 6<sup>th</sup>, Luis Vega 7<sup>th</sup>, Dave Franklin 8<sup>th</sup>, Tim Caporal 9<sup>th</sup>, and Kyle Eden, who is normally a top three contender, finishing in 10<sup>th</sup> position due to mechanical difficulties.</p>
